Output 36706093dcf9d52391280fb2da76642c9faaebd08aab01e942e7d4232dc23ba8:1

value
1410863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d363dc6f38f515b1fa1f14be6ffc231a7f78f1f1 OP_EQUAL
address
3Lxk8VJvTs8xLF1V5NvzNwwq1s8wSD3noE
transaction
36706093dcf9d52391280fb2da76642c9faaebd08aab01e942e7d4232dc23ba8
confirmations
476506
spent
true